1. 231987a Merge the 2020-10-05 SPL branch from AOSP-Partner by Karsten Tausche · 3 years, 8 months ago rel/p/fp2/20.10.1-beta rel/p/fp2/20.12.0-beta 20.10.1-beta.0 20.12.0-beta.0 20.12.0-beta.1
  2. 232ab7e Merge the android-9.0.0_r60 release tag Android 9.0.0 release 60 by Karsten Tausche · 3 years, 8 months ago
  3. 5a827a3 Fix possible OOB when receive gatt read type response data by weichinweng · 3 years, 10 months ago
  4. 2f6275a Merge the android-9.0.0_r56 release tag Android 9.0.0 release 56 by Karsten Tausche · 4 years ago
  5. df2c79e Remove pairing on incoming bond request by Myles Watson · 4 years ago
  6. eae606a Enable bitpool sanity checks by Joseph Pirozzo · 4 years ago
  7. 9991038 Merge the 2020-05-05 SPL branch from AOSP-Partner by Karsten Tausche · 4 years, 1 month ago
  8. f2f81ad Merge the android-9.0.0_r55 release tag Android 9.0.0 Release 55 (6197209) by Karsten Tausche · 4 years, 1 month ago
  9. 73c22e6 Fix potential stack overflow caused by integer overflow by Jakub Pawlowski · 4 years, 2 months ago
  10. f46a336 GattServcer: Check invalid offset by Hansong Zhang · 4 years, 4 months ago
  11. 8355edc AAC Decoder: Use osi_free() to free buffers allocated by osi_malloc() by Hansong Zhang · 4 years, 4 months ago
  12. 93fb6ed Add changes for the initial bringup of the bluetooth stack by Vivekbalachandar Marisamy · 4 years, 6 months ago
  13. c20f248 SDP: add return after SDP disconnection by Zongheng Wang · 4 years, 7 months ago
  14. 1d788d2 Fix potential OOB write in btm_read_remote_ext_features_complete by Ted Wang · 4 years, 6 months ago
  15. abc3023 GAP: Correct the continuous pkt length in l2cap by Venkata Jagadeesh Garaga · 5 years ago
  16. 3cea33e [system][bt] fix -Wdangling-gsl by Nick Desaulniers · 4 years, 8 months ago
  17. 45bdb51 JustWorks: Auto-accept only incoming temporary pairing. by Martin Brabham · 5 years ago
  18. a0d9335 Fix read out of bounds in BtifAvEvent::DeepCopy by Jakub Pawlowski · 4 years, 8 months ago
  19. 8a42593 Revert "DO NOT MERGE: btif: require pairing dialog for JustWorks SSP" by Martin Brabham · 5 years ago
  20. 8408658 SDP: Disconnect when there is a bad length by Zongheng Wang · 4 years, 9 months ago
  21. babcc90 Use memcpy instead of casting to convert device_class to int by Rahul Sabnis · 4 years, 9 months ago
  22. b158fe6 SDP: disconnect if sdp_copy_raw_data fails by Zongheng Wang · 4 years, 10 months ago
  23. 627f104 DO NOT MERGE: btif: require pairing dialog for JustWorks SSP by Martin Brabham · 5 years ago
  24. d79424a DO NOT MERGE Store BLE keys using the address from the ble_auth_cmpl_evt by Ugo Yu · 5 years ago
  25. ce061b3 DO NOT MERGE Separate SDP procedure from bonding state (1/2) by Ugo Yu · 5 years ago
  26. 6130265 Revert "DO NOT MERGE Separate SDP procedure from bonding state (1/2)" by Arjun Garg · 4 years, 11 months ago
  27. a950098 DO NOT MERGE Fix for Bluetooth connection being dropped after HCI Read Encryption Key Size by Jakub Pawlowski · 5 years ago
  28. 12df1a2 DO NOT MERGE Separate SDP procedure from bonding state (1/2) by Ugo Yu · 5 years ago
  29. 23c8efe DO NOT MERGE: osi: Offload mutex pointer to local scope by Martin Brabham · 5 years ago
  30. b78df74 Fix potential OOB read in sdpu_get_len_from_type by Ted Wang · 5 years ago
  31. 859dc4b DO NOT MERGE Don't persist bonds using sample LTK by Jakub Pawlowski · 5 years ago
  32. 41453cf DO NOT MERGE Log encryption key size by Jack He · 5 years ago
  33. 5396002 DO NOT MERGE Drop Bluetooth connection with weak encryption key by Jakub Pawlowski · 5 years ago
  34. bd58952 DO NOT MERGE: Use a weak pointer to deliver updates to AVRCP devices. by Ajay Panicker · 5 years ago
  35. e3f5d88 Revert "DO NOT MERGE Separate SDP procedure from bonding state (1/2)" by JP Sugarbroad · 5 years ago
  36. 5cd56bc resolve merge conflicts of ec78d74706c3e81f91eee53e3d9f959f66e5d77f to pi-dev by Hansong Zhang · 5 years ago
  37. 583a701 DO NOT MERGE Separate SDP procedure from bonding state (1/2) by Ugo Yu · 6 years ago
  38. 9757501 btm_proc_smp_cback: Don't access p_dev_rec if freed by Hansong Zhang · 5 years ago
  39. be319c6 btm_ble_multi_adv: Check data length in HCI interface by Hansong Zhang · 5 years ago
  40. 39545b9 DO NOT MERGE A security fix to check buffer length in l2c_lcc_proc_pdu by Stanley Tng · 5 years ago
  41. bf4354a Add OOB check in avrc_pars_browse_rsp by Ugo Yu · 6 years ago
  42. 1ffc001 Fix buffer overflow in btif_dm_data_copy by Jakub Pawlowski · 6 years ago
  43. 31e987d Fix potential usage of freed memory in btif_hl_proc_sdp_query_cfm by Jakub Pawlowski · 6 years ago
  44. e83b6bf Revert "Fix OOB in avrc_pars_browse_rsp" by JP Sugarbroad · 5 years ago
  45. 4dbcf78 SDP: Check p_end in save_attr_seq and add_attr by Myles Watson · 6 years ago
  46. 751fa58 Fix OOB in avrc_pars_browse_rsp by Ugo Yu · 6 years ago
  47. 45f184d Fix possible OOB when AVDT data channel recive ACL data by Ugo Yu · 6 years ago
  48. 91bc82b HFP: Check AT command buffer boundary during parsing by Chienyuan · 6 years ago
  49. 9587a3b MCAP: Check response length in mca_ccb_hdl_rsp by Myles Watson · 6 years ago
  50. 12bfecf HH: Check parameter length in bta_hh_ctrl_dat_act by Myles Watson · 6 years ago
  51. dffadff Fix possible OOB read by Jakub Pawlowski · 6 years ago
  52. 9b8b65d HIDD: Check descriptor length and increase buffer by Hansong Zhang · 6 years ago
  53. c865871 Check SDU lower bound before allocate p_data by Ugo Yu · 6 years ago
  54. b64d43e bta: Pass the correct UUID array size in bta_ag_do_disc by Myles Watson · 6 years ago
  55. 9656ad0 Check AVRCP data length when parsing inside avrc_ctrl_pars_vendor_rsp() by Pavlin Radoslavov · 6 years ago
  56. ec9a5ca HID Device: Fix OOB in register_app by Hansong Zhang · 6 years ago
  57. d631653 Check data length when parsing AVRCP vendor specific command responses by Pavlin Radoslavov · 6 years ago
  58. 9b72e41 Check remaining frame length in rfc_process_mx_message by Hansong Zhang · 6 years ago
  59. e845a59 Fix a wrong check in rfc_parse_data by Hansong Zhang · 6 years ago
  60. e9cb25b Add bound check for rfc_parse_data by Hansong Zhang · 6 years ago
  61. 7709a4e Checks the SMP length to fix OOB read by Cheney Ni · 6 years ago
  62. e5dbf9f Add packet length check in smp_proc_master_id by Ugo Yu · 6 years ago
  63. 2df0028 Add missing AVRCP message length checks inside avrc_msg_cback by Pavlin Radoslavov · 6 years ago
  64. 240a97f Add packet length checks in mca_ccb_hdl_req by Cheney Ni · 6 years ago
  65. 2eb5b0b Check packet length in bta_av_proc_meta_cmd by Chienyuan · 6 years ago
  66. efca084 Fix OOB read in avrc_ctrl_pars_vendor_rsp by Hansong Zhang · 6 years ago
  67. e08e28a Fix copy length calculation in sdp_copy_raw_data by Jakub Pawlowski · 6 years ago
  68. 99908dc Fix OOB read in process_l2cap_cmd by Hansong Zhang · 6 years ago
  69. 93dc1e3 SDP: return error on offset bigger than atribute length by Jakub Pawlowski · 6 years ago
  70. 7515b3d Don't use Address after it was deleted by Jakub Pawlowski · 6 years ago
  71. 24128cb HFP: Fix out of bound access in phone number processing by Hansong Zhang · 6 years ago
  72. 21ec512 HIDD: Prevent integer underflow in bta_hd_act by Hansong Zhang · 6 years ago
  73. 83ea816 Add packet length checks in l2cble_process_sig_cmd by Jakub Pawlowski · 6 years ago
  74. f6e05a4 HID Host: Check L2CAP packet data length by Hansong Zhang · 6 years ago
  75. c14502c Snap for 4829593 from fc56cb1c021b449878435012687272d71a6c04b7 to pi-release by android-build-team Robot · 6 years ago
  76. fc56cb1 Merge "Don't reuse buffer when building response" into pi-dev by TreeHugger Robot · 6 years ago
  77. 7101b2b Snap for 4826885 from 99428a2cf3b7d7e1d7950918462cd9938e5792f2 to pi-release by android-build-team Robot · 6 years ago
  78. 99428a2 Merge changes from topic "am-662f3e36-36cc-485d-824b-f28c01eea384" into oc-dev am: 0cda123801 am: 427aebe54a by Ajay Panicker · 6 years ago
  79. 7025221 Merge changes from topic "am-7125a1ce-592b-4a1d-a4e0-c6f472d5dc83" into oc-dev am: 086995d099 am: 352b01c987 by Ajay Panicker · 6 years ago
  80. 61557d3 [automerger skipped] DO NOT MERGE: Don't reuse buffer when building response am: 9bbce86038 am: 2e3d8cde0e by Ajay Panicker · 6 years ago
  81. ee67c21 Merge "Send ACK for A2DP_CTRL_CMD_SUSPEND even if audio was no streaming" into pi-dev by TreeHugger Robot · 6 years ago
  82. 20b2bc0 Merge changes from topic "am-662f3e36-36cc-485d-824b-f28c01eea384" into oc-dev am: 0cda123801 by Ajay Panicker · 6 years ago
  83. 728f645 Merge changes from topic "am-7125a1ce-592b-4a1d-a4e0-c6f472d5dc83" into oc-dev am: 086995d099 by Ajay Panicker · 6 years ago
  84. 34d0e93 DO NOT MERGE: Don't reuse buffer when building response am: 9bbce86038 by Ajay Panicker · 6 years ago
  85. 427aebe Merge changes from topic "am-662f3e36-36cc-485d-824b-f28c01eea384" into oc-dev by Ajay Panicker · 6 years ago
  86. 352b01c Merge changes from topic "am-7125a1ce-592b-4a1d-a4e0-c6f472d5dc83" into oc-dev by Ajay Panicker · 6 years ago
  87. 2e3d8cd DO NOT MERGE: Don't reuse buffer when building response am: 9bbce86038 by Ajay Panicker · 6 years ago
  88. 0cda123 Merge changes from topic "am-662f3e36-36cc-485d-824b-f28c01eea384" into oc-dev by TreeHugger Robot · 6 years ago
  89. 086995d Merge changes from topic "am-7125a1ce-592b-4a1d-a4e0-c6f472d5dc83" into oc-dev by TreeHugger Robot · 6 years ago
  90. 032e5bd [automerger] DO NOT MERGE: Don't reuse buffer when building response am: ecef51ee8f am: cf7d3de311 am: 3a9eca8d4c am: 2f532ef9b0 skipped: 052add83b4 by Android Build Merger (Role) · 6 years ago
  91. 052add8 [automerger] DO NOT MERGE: Don't reuse buffer when building response am: ecef51ee8f am: cf7d3de311 am: 3a9eca8d4c am: 2f532ef9b0 by Android Build Merger (Role) · 6 years ago
  92. 2f532ef [automerger] DO NOT MERGE: Don't reuse buffer when building response am: ecef51ee8f am: cf7d3de311 am: 3a9eca8d4c by Android Build Merger (Role) · 6 years ago
  93. 3a9eca8 [automerger] DO NOT MERGE: Don't reuse buffer when building response am: ecef51ee8f am: cf7d3de311 by Android Build Merger (Role) · 6 years ago
  94. cf7d3de [automerger] DO NOT MERGE: Don't reuse buffer when building response am: ecef51ee8f by Android Build Merger (Role) · 6 years ago
  95. ecef51e DO NOT MERGE: Don't reuse buffer when building response by Ajay Panicker · 6 years ago
  96. 895a35e [automerger] DO NOT MERGE: Don't reuse buffer when building response am: 5b27fef4d8 am: 4d07934351 am: 690cc6b25d skipped: c4d802659d am: f294bdbb98 am: 54ef7ee930 am: ce6884eb30 am: 5d335dfb7b skipped: 66c6a114a6 by Android Build Merger (Role) · 6 years ago
  97. 66c6a11 [automerger] DO NOT MERGE: Don't reuse buffer when building response am: 5b27fef4d8 am: 4d07934351 am: 690cc6b25d skipped: c4d802659d am: f294bdbb98 am: 54ef7ee930 am: ce6884eb30 am: 5d335dfb7b by Android Build Merger (Role) · 6 years ago
  98. 5d335df [automerger] DO NOT MERGE: Don't reuse buffer when building response am: 5b27fef4d8 am: 4d07934351 am: 690cc6b25d skipped: c4d802659d am: f294bdbb98 am: 54ef7ee930 am: ce6884eb30 by Android Build Merger (Role) · 6 years ago
  99. ce6884e [automerger] DO NOT MERGE: Don't reuse buffer when building response am: 5b27fef4d8 am: 4d07934351 am: 690cc6b25d skipped: c4d802659d am: f294bdbb98 am: 54ef7ee930 by Android Build Merger (Role) · 6 years ago
  100. 54ef7ee [automerger] DO NOT MERGE: Don't reuse buffer when building response am: 5b27fef4d8 am: 4d07934351 am: 690cc6b25d skipped: c4d802659d am: f294bdbb98 by Android Build Merger (Role) · 6 years ago